gpt4 book ai didi

android - 如何在 Android 中以离线模式显示 HTML 图像标签

转载 作者:行者123 更新时间:2023-11-28 03:22:37 27 4
gpt4 key购买 nike

您好,我有包含 HTML 图像标签和一些文本的数据。为了显示此内容,我通过以下方法使用 webView:

String  getProductDetailsTechSpec = "<img src="http://myhost.com/myimages/image.jpg"/></br>Here is the content of my article.  Yada Yada.  Etc. Etc."
getProductDetailsTechSpec.loadDataWithBaseURL("", getTechSpec,
"text/html", "UTF-8", "");

当设备连接到 wi-fi 或移动数据时,图像正常显示,当用户关闭 wi-fi/移动数据一段时间后图像不显示(它工作几分钟,因为 webview 被缓存图像,但一段时间后它没有)。但是文本仍然有效。请给我建议热摆脱这个问题。提前致谢。

最佳答案

文本是有效的,因为即使没有互联网连接,webview 也能够绘制您正在编写的 HTML 标签。就像您将该 HTML 写入文本文件并在浏览器中运行一样你的电脑 ..但是对于图像,webview 从需要连接才能显示的 URL 显示它如果您正在寻找缓存图像的方法,您可能想看看 link

关于android - 如何在 Android 中以离线模式显示 HTML 图像标签,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23515135/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com